Branding

branding

Methods

Get Branding Settings ->
get/branding

Retrieve branding settings.

Update Branding Settings -> { colors, favicon_url, font, 1 more... }
patch/branding

Update branding settings.

Domain types

BrandingSettings = { colors, favicon_url, font, 1 more... }
Branding

Templates

branding.templates

BrandingTemplates

Universal Login

branding.templates.universal_login

Methods

Delete Template For New Universal Login Experience ->
delete/branding/templates/universal-login

Delete template for New Universal Login Experience

Get Template For New Universal Login Experience -> { body } | string
get/branding/templates/universal-login

Get template for New Universal Login Experience

Set Template For New Universal Login Experience ->
put/branding/templates/universal-login

Update the Universal Login branding template.

When content-type header is set to application/json, the expected body must be JSON:

{
  "template": "<!DOCTYPE html><html><head>{%- auth0:head -%}</head><body>{%- auth0:widget -%}</body></html>"
}

When content-type header is set to text/html, the expected body must be the HTML template:

<!DOCTYPE html>
<code>
  <html>
    <head>
     {%- auth0:head -%}
    </head>
    <body>
      {%- auth0:widget -%}
    </body>
  </html>
</code>
Branding

Themes

branding.themes

Methods

Create Branding Theme -> { borders, colors, displayName, 4 more... }
post/branding/themes

Create branding theme.

Get Default Branding Theme -> { borders, colors, displayName, 4 more... }
get/branding/themes/default

Retrieve default branding theme.

Delete Branding Theme ->
delete/branding/themes/{themeId}

Delete branding theme.

Security

Example: Authorization: Bearer My Bearer Token

Parameters
themeId: string
Request example
Get Branding Theme ->
get/branding/themes/{themeId}

Retrieve branding theme.

Update Branding Theme -> { borders, colors, displayName, 4 more... }
patch/branding/themes/{themeId}

Update branding theme.

Domain types

BrandingTheme = { borders, colors, displayName, 4 more... }